Espagnolette handles are used to operate a multi-point locking mechanism that is used to secure insurance in the window frame. They are typically used with casement Windows. They are operated by a lever which is controlled by a spindle which locks onto a wedge shaped striker plate. Espag Espag handles are found on modern double-glazed uPVC windows and doors. They function with an espagnolette lock, which is an advanced multi-point locking mechanism incorporated into the window's sash perimeter and activated by the handle. There are many different espag handles on the market, including both straight and cranked models. Some of these are designed with keys locking mechanisms for added security and extra peace of mind. Others are simply elegant and streamlined which makes them perfect for any type of home design. Whether you want to buy new espag handles for your own uPVC window, or are looking to replace your current handles, there's many choices available online. Most of them conform to industry standards with screw hole centers of 43mm, so they'll be compatible with the majority of uPVC frames. They are designed to work with a variety of other kinds of locking mechanisms including shootbolts and deadbolts. Some handles feature an opening for night ventilation, so that you can open windows without having to unlock them. A spring-loaded handle with a draft excluder is another option. This makes it easier to shut your window in the event of a storm. This will also help keep your glazed area as airtight as possible and reduce the risk of condensation. Tilt and turn The tilt and turn window is the best solution for homeowners seeking windows that are simple to operate, but also provides a good seal. They are hinged at the bottom and can be opened for ventilation or cleaning without letting in wind, rain or dust. They are also beautiful and look great in many different home and building styles. One of the main benefits of tilt and turn windows is that they are secure for children. The handle is made of an extremely thin plate behind the gripping portion that can pivot into a tilted or slanted position, making it much easier for children to open windows than other types of double glazing handles. Additionally, these windows have lower thermal gradients than other windows, meaning that they are better at keeping cold air out and warm air in. These windows are very easy to maintain. They can be tilted up to 6 inches, which is perfect for passive ventilation. They can be opened in a lateral position which opens the window in the same way as doors, allowing for easy cleaning on both sides.
